Output 70c6ae80fce06432b775942d79a2134bcc77f2641fb8bea917d7241ad177d2d0:21

value
61124800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29767017586fcc62aaab3ceb2b54eacfe2806c64 OP_EQUAL
address
MBgPpW49kJqRkd79kcW6xEnndpZVnHXfF9
transaction
70c6ae80fce06432b775942d79a2134bcc77f2641fb8bea917d7241ad177d2d0
spent
true